On Tue, Jul 30, 2013 at 05:05:37PM +0200, Paolo Bonzini wrote:
> kvm_io_bus_sort_cmp is used also directly, not just as a callback for
> sort and bsearch. In these cases, it is handy to have a type-safe
> variant. This patch introduces such a variant, __kvm_io_bus_sort_cmp,
> and uses it throughout kvm_main.c.

> -static int kvm_io_bus_sort_cmp(const void *p1, const void *p2)
> +static inline int __kvm_io_bus_sort_cmp(const struct kvm_io_range *r1,
> + const struct kvm_io_range *r2)
IMO calling this one kvm_io_bus_sort_cmp and another one
kvm_io_bus_cmp will be better naming.
